Guillermo Hung’s story serves as a reminder of the importance of economic balance in ensuring that everyone has access to affordable housing. By choosing to live in a van, he emphasizes the need to rethink housing and its impact on personal freedom. While this lifestyle offers an individual solution, it highlights a broader issue: the struggle for fair housing prices. Housing justice is not just about personal choices, but about creating systems that make affordable housing accessible for all. This story calls for a shift in how we approach economic policies and housing development, ensuring fairness and opportunity for everyone.

Miguel Rueda

Miguel Rueda is the founder of Aguijonfilms (2008), specializing in experimental animation for TV, films, and graphic novels. His award-winning work includes When I Met Sangre Negra, La Ballerina, and more. Miguel has showcased his films at prestigious festivals like the Havana Film Festival New York and has served as a guest professor at Yale University and others.

The Havana Film Festival New York (HFFNY) is an internationally recognized film festival celebrating Cuban and Latin American cinema. HFFNY is a project of the American Friends of the Ludwig Foundation of Cuba, a 501(c)(3) tax-exempt nonprofit organization chartered in 2000 in the State of New York.
